Abstract

The utility model provides a time control socket that multiunit controlled jack can be independently controlled, includes the power input end for the socket power supply and locates the power output jack on the socket, its characterized in that: the socket is internally provided with a processing unit and at least two control circuits which can generate corresponding control signals at set time, the power output jacks comprise at least two controlled jacks, the output end of the processing unit is connected with each control circuit, the control circuits are connected with the controlled jacks in a one-to-one correspondence manner, and each control circuit controls a loop where the corresponding controlled jack is located according to the control signals sent by the processing unit, so that the controlled jack is indirectly switched on or off when the controlled jack is set. The invention can make each controlled jack indirectly switch on or off the power supply when being set differently, thereby realizing independent and indirect control of the working state of the household appliances or office equipment electrically connected with different controlled jacks, being more convenient to use and control and being beneficial to energy conservation. The circuit structure of the electrical appliances or equipment can be simplified, a timing control module does not need to be arranged on each electrical appliance or equipment, and the cost of the electrical appliances or equipment can be greatly reduced.

所述各控制电路包括电磁继电器,各电磁继电器的常开触点串接于对应的受控插孔所在回路中,结构简单,控制方便。Each of the control circuits includes an electromagnetic relay, and the normally open contacts of each electromagnetic relay are connected in series in the circuit where the corresponding controlled socket is located. The structure is simple and the control is convenient.

所述处理单元的输入端还连接有设置按键以及一可旋转安全锁,处理单元的输出端连接有显示屏。通过设置按键,可设置处理单元控制受控插孔所在回路接通或断开电源的时间,一共可设置6个控制时段;另外,转动安全锁时,可将处理单元设于写保护状态,此时设置按键不起作用,可防止误操作或儿童玩耍时将设置好的数据丢失。The input end of the processing unit is also connected with a setting button and a rotatable safety lock, and the output end of the processing unit is connected with a display screen. By setting the button, you can set the time for the processing unit to control the power on or off of the circuit where the controlled jack is located. A total of 6 control periods can be set; in addition, when the safety lock is turned, the processing unit can be set in the write-protected state. When the setting button does not work, it can prevent misoperation or loss of the set data when children are playing.

所述电源输入端与处理单元和各控制电路之间还并联设有开关电源,该开关电源为处理单元和各控制电路供电。A switching power supply is also connected in parallel between the power supply input end and the processing unit and each control circuit, and the switching power supply supplies power to the processing unit and each control circuit.

还包括一备用电源,该备用电源为处理单元供电。备用电源,能维持15小时以上,即使在停电时设置好的数据也不会丢失。Also included is a backup power supply that provides power to the processing unit. The backup power supply can last for more than 15 hours, and the set data will not be lost even in the event of a power outage.

电源输入端与开关电源之间还并联设有一防雷保护模块,该防雷保护模块包括并设于电源输入端的压敏电阻和高压气体放电管。当雷击或电压过高时,防雷保护模块中的压敏电阻可随电压的升高而使其阻值变小并与零线之间形成通路;同样,所述高压气体放电管也可在高压状态导通,形成两道保护防线,从而有效地防止雷击或电压过高产生的有害电涌及电压波动对电器的伤害,保护电器的安全使用。A lightning protection module is connected in parallel between the power input end and the switching power supply, and the lightning protection module includes a piezoresistor and a high-voltage gas discharge tube arranged at the power input end. When lightning strikes or the voltage is too high, the piezoresistor in the lightning protection module can make its resistance smaller as the voltage increases and form a path with the neutral line; similarly, the high-voltage gas discharge tube can also The high-voltage state is turned on, forming two protective lines of defense, thereby effectively preventing damage to electrical appliances caused by lightning strikes or excessive voltage surges and voltage fluctuations, and protecting the safe use of electrical appliances.

所述电源输入端与压敏电阻之间串有一保险丝,压敏电阻和高压气体放电管之间串有一电源开关。当电路发热因短路而达到保险丝的熔丝温度时,断开电路,保护电路各元件安全。A fuse is connected in series between the input terminal of the power supply and the varistor, and a power switch is connected in series between the varistor and the high-voltage gas discharge tube. When the heat of the circuit reaches the fuse temperature of the fuse due to a short circuit, the circuit is disconnected to protect the safety of each component of the circuit.

所述电源输出插孔还包括一常通插孔,常通插孔并联设于防雷保护模块与开关电源之间。The power output jack also includes a normally-connected jack, and the normally-connected jack is arranged in parallel between the lightning protection module and the switching power supply.

所述防雷保护模块与电源输出插孔之间串联有过载保护器。当负载功率大于额定功率或负载短路时,过载保护器会自动断开,待负载正常后,重新按一次过载保护器,该插座即可以再次正常工作。An overload protector is connected in series between the lightning protection module and the power output jack. When the load power is greater than the rated power or the load is short-circuited, the overload protector will automatically disconnect. After the load is normal, press the overload protector again, and the socket can work normally again.

所述防雷保护模块与开关电源之间还并设有USB供电电路,提供USB充电插孔,可以对MP3、MP4、PDA、PSP、手机等充电。A USB power supply circuit is also provided between the lightning protection module and the switching power supply, and a USB charging jack is provided to charge MP3, MP4, PDA, PSP, mobile phones, etc.
